Abstract

The invention relates to a metal web plate damping composite material and the manufacturing method. By explosive welding or spot welding, one or more than one layer of metal net and board is connected with the metal panel to form a metal net composite plate, viz. the metal web plate. Various damping materials are added in the mesh and the surfaces of the metal web plate. The damping materials can be added in the mesh and the surfaces of the metal screen by rubber vulcanization, plastic knife coating and solidification, direct plastic foaming, damping metal casting, explosive welding and the like is carried out after the a layer of glass cloth is inserted into the metal nets. The manufacturing method has the advantages that: the metal web plate damping composite material keeps the damping performance and improves the intensity per se; the manufacturing method solves the problem of low combining intensity of the material and metal plate, prolongs the service life of the composite material and enlarges the application range.

Description

A kind of metal net plate damping composite material and manufacture method thereof
Technical field
The present invention relates to a kind of metal net plate damping composite material and manufacture method thereof, especially relate to one or more layers wire netting of a kind of usefulness and metallic plate and be combined with each other and make the wire netting composite plate, and in the mesh of this wire netting composite plate and the metal net plate damping composite material and the manufacture method thereof of the integrative-structure formed of surperficial filled rubber, plastics, foamed plastics, polyurethane elastomer, polyurethane foam elastomer, glass cloth, metal damping material.
Background technology
Some damping materials now commonly used such as rubber, flexible plastic, foamed plastics etc., intensity own is very low, and the method for using always when connecting with metallic plate is that to stick with glue agent bonding.Bond strength is lower, is generally tens MPas, can damage inactivation when macroseism and long-term vibration.Service life is shorter, has been subjected to certain limitation on using.In order to increase the intensity of damping material, add various fibers sometimes therein, braid, but can not increase the bond strength of itself and metallic matrix.
Summary of the invention
Technical problem to be solved by this invention provides a kind of strength of materials height, with the metallic plate bond strength also than higher metal net plate damping composite material;
The present invention the technical problem that will further solve provide a kind of production method of metal net plate damping composite material.
The present invention utilizes single or multiple lift wire netting, plate and metallic plate to make composite construction, i.e. metal otter board.Various damping materials are filled in the mesh of metal otter board again and on the metal otter board surface, make metal net plate damping composite material, wire netting and metallic plate have very high bond strength.The damping material bottom can be embedded in the wire mesh holes, also can in the mesh of this wire netting composite plate, reach the surface and fill the structure that various damping materials compositions are combined as a whole, so damping material and metallic plate also have extraordinary bond strength with other modes.It does not influence the damping capacity of material, has increased the intensity of these materials itself again, has solved the low problem of bond strength of they and metallic plate yet.Can increase the service life, enlarge the Applicaltion of damping material scope.
This metal net plate damping composite material, used damping material can be rubber, plastics, foamed plastics, polyurethane elastomer, polyurethane foam elastomer, glass cloth, metal damping material, also can be that other is than the good damping material of metal otter board intensity low elasticity.
Can realize content of the present invention with following technological means:
With dot welding method single or multiple lift woven wire and metallic plate welding are combined into wire netting composite plate, i.e. metal otter board; Or single or multiple lift metallic plate and dissimilar metal plate being combined into composite plate with the explosive welding (EW) connection, the dull and stereotyped impression under the pressure effect of blast with mould or instrument is embossed into net in the metal surface again, makes metal otter board;
Can place the damping rubber raw material plate after plasticating on the metal otter board surface,, make metal otter board rubber damping composite then at the rubber surface press cure;
Also can reach the various polymer damping materials of surperficial blade coating in wire netting composite plate mesh, curing molding obtains various metal otter board macromolecule damp composite materials then;
Also can in wire netting composite plate mesh, reach the surface and directly foam, form foamed plastics, obtain various metal otter board foamed plastics damp composite materials with simple mould;
Also can in wire netting composite plate mesh, reach the surface with simple mould direct pouring metal damping material, form metal otter board metal damp composite material.
Technical scheme the present invention has following good effect owing to adopted as mentioned above:
The present invention adopts the blast complex method can make large-area metal net plate damping material easily, and manufacturing cost is lower.
The present invention is in the mesh of metal otter board and behind the various damping material of mesh surface filling, give damping function preferably to metal otter board, and metal otter board makes damping material increase bond strength with metallic plate, prolong service life, enlarged these Applicaltion of damping material fields.
Description of drawings
Fig. 1 is the metal otter board structural representation.
The specific embodiment one
Earlier the thick A3 steel plate of metal damping material manganese brass and 10mm with the compound composite metal plate of making of explosive welding (EW) connection, flat board under the blast pressure effect impresses with mould or instrument again, be embossed into net in the metal surface, make metal otter board, place the damping rubber raw material plate after plasticating again on the metal otter board surface, then at rubber surface pressurization, baking.In the sulfidation, the part damping rubber flows in the metal mesh opening, reaches the metal otter board surface and form complete damping rubber structure in the mesh of metal otter board, makes the rubber combined damping material of wire netting.This damping structure is more much higher than independent damping rubber blanket intensity, and is also much higher than adhesive intensity with the bond strength of steel plate.
The specific embodiment two
In wire netting composite plate mesh, reach the surface with simple mould direct pouring metal damping material manganese brass, form metal otter board manganese brass damp composite material.Increased the intensity of manganese brass, prevented that also hot rolling is compound, thick manganese brass produces the stress cracking problem at the explosive welding compound tense.
The specific embodiment three
Wire netting at steel plate upper berth one deck diameter 1mm, spacing 2mm repaves one deck glass cloth, superposes altogether after three to six layers, puts one deck steel plate at last in the above, and it is compound to explode after compressing, and two layers of steel plate periphery carry out soldering and sealing up and down at last.Owing to formed a lot of holes and fiber different in size between each layer glass cloth, effect of vibration and noise reduction is very good.This material is high temperature resistant, does not burn, and is nonpoisonous and tasteless.The intensity height is convenient to again connect with other structure, is a kind of more rising vibration and noise reducing composite.
